Transaction 85fed6836e8bc77c23e7578a6159ba2eb349055528e5050ec4286dc916d8e6cb

1 Input
2 Outputs
  • 85fed6836e8bc77c23e7578a6159ba2eb349055528e5050ec4286dc916d8e6cb:0
  • value  999379
    address  3AoeQnWWyQ7j79NSrKBr3iMi8hJPwxvMxv
  • 85fed6836e8bc77c23e7578a6159ba2eb349055528e5050ec4286dc916d8e6cb:1
  • value  76100
    address  3AebZbUmNThXwusJnS4rsijgHwbcQKBGvF